New Bedford Police say they're looking for a male suspect in the stabbing of another man Thursday afternoon near the methadone clinic at 34 Gifford Street in the South End.

Det. Lt. John Chaves tells WBSM News, the victim was brought to Rhode Island Hospital for treatment of his injuries. He says police questioned several people, and have the name of a possible suspect.

Anyone with information is asked to call Detectives at 508 991-6300, ext 126. A motive for the stabbing has not been released.
